#01811b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01811b is composed of 0.4% red, 50.6%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.1%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 132.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 25.5%. #01811b color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ff36 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#01811b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01811b has RGB values of R:1, G:129,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 98587.

Shades and Tints of #01811b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c03 is the darkest color, while #f8fff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#01811b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d453f is the less saturated color, while #01811b is the most saturated one.
